On Monday (February 16, 2026), Lufthansa announced that Allegris Business Class Seats on the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ner are now available for booking for flights from April 15, 2026 to destinations including Los Angeles, Cape Town and Hong Kong. Allegris is a completely redesigned cabin concept for long-haul flights introduced in the summer of 2024. The Allegris cabin has been flying around the world from Munich on the Airbus A350-900 for over a year and a half, and since October 2025, has also been flying from Frankfurt in brand-new Boeing 787-9 Dreamliner aircraft. From Frankfurt, the Boeing 787-9 with Allegris will fly to Austin, Rio de Janeiro, Bogotá, Cape Town, Shanghai, Hyderabad, and Hong Kong at the start of the summer flight schedule. New York-JFK and Los Angeles will be added in June, followed by Delhi in July.

With important milestones in the certification process having been reached in recent weeks, nothing stands in the way of the approval of Allegris Business Class in the Boeing 787-9 with the exception of three seats in the second row of the compartment. Therefore, 25 of a total of 28 seats in Allegris Business Class are now bookable. When booking, customers now have the option of selecting special Allegris seats in Business Class. Reservations for Classic Seats remain free of charge and offer all the benefits of the new travel class. Passengers can also book seats with additional comfort (the Business Class Suite, the Extra Space Seat with extra legroom, the Privacy Seat by the window, and the Extra Long Bed with a 2.20-meter lying surface) in advance via seat reservation for an additional charge.
Allegris has been flying on the Boeing 787-9 from Frankfurt since October 9, 2025. Eight brand-new aircraft have already arrived in Frankfurt, and 21 more Dreamliners have been ordered. Lufthansa Airlines plans to have a total of 29 Boeing 787-9s in their fleet by the end of 2027.
